
Black Voices Matter: A Benefit Recital by Kathryn Mueller, soprano
Online
Join Kathryn for a program highlighting the diverse contributions Black American composers have made to the vocal repertoire.
This concert will be live-streamed over Zoom and will include live performances, pre-recorded videos, and interactive conversation about the pieces. Works to include:
Harry T. Burleigh: Deep River
Florence Price: Sympathy
William Grant Still: Grief
Rosephanye Powell: I Want to Die While You Love Me
and more
